Transaction 8643e7f3113c3500ea1659d0617848640f35dad1f4e00652a97a3a6d1e215f27
1 Input
1 Output
-
8643e7f3113c3500ea1659d0617848640f35dad1f4e00652a97a3a6d1e215f27: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 229a301aa50676e1cd4b4964f85e3982f9fb182423a3b9f80abdb8e684425dd5
- address
- bc1py2drqx49qemwrn2tf9j0sh3estulkxpyyw3mn7q2hkuwdpzzth2s5707n6